Riff: Justin Bieber – “As Long As You Love Me”

Oct 3, 2012

As long as you love me, we could be starving/we could be homeless, we could be broke

from As Long As You Love Me lyrics by Justin Bieber

Just what the world needed – Biebstep. At least his voice has dropped. Supposedly an homage to Justin Timberlake‘s Future Sex/Love Sounds, this track is really just riding the dubstep train alongside commercials for K-Mart, Weetabix, Samsung, Internet Explorer, and the rest of music’s cutting edge.
